MySQL 是一種開源的關系型數(shù)據(jù)庫管理系統(tǒng),被廣泛用于各種網站和企業(yè)級應用。本文將介紹 MySQL 數(shù)據(jù)庫的全部知識點。
1. 數(shù)據(jù)庫
MySQL 是一個數(shù)據(jù)庫管理系統(tǒng),數(shù)據(jù)庫指的是一組相關數(shù)據(jù)的集合。它是以表格的形式存儲數(shù)據(jù),每個表格中有多行多列的數(shù)據(jù)。MySQL 的表格可以存儲有組織的數(shù)據(jù),以便更容易的查找和更新。
2. 數(shù)據(jù)表
數(shù)據(jù)表是 MySQL 數(shù)據(jù)庫中重要的組成部分,是用來存儲數(shù)據(jù)的一種數(shù)據(jù)結構。一個數(shù)據(jù)表中可以包含多個字段,每個字段表示一個特定的數(shù)據(jù)。數(shù)據(jù)表的結構包含表頭和多個數(shù)據(jù)行,表頭描述了各個數(shù)據(jù)字段的名稱和屬性,數(shù)據(jù)行則是指具體的數(shù)據(jù)記錄。
3. 字段
MySQL 數(shù)據(jù)表中的字段用來保存數(shù)據(jù),每個字段表示一個數(shù)據(jù)項。每個字段都有自己的名稱和數(shù)據(jù)類型,數(shù)據(jù)類型為決定了該字段可以存儲的數(shù)據(jù)類型。數(shù)據(jù)類型包括整數(shù)型、字符型、日期型、浮點型等。
4. 數(shù)據(jù)類型
MySQL 數(shù)據(jù)庫支持多種數(shù)據(jù)類型,包括整數(shù)型、字符型、日期型、浮點型等。不同的數(shù)據(jù)類型有不同的存儲方式和取值范圍。
5. 索引
MySQL 數(shù)據(jù)庫的索引用于快速查找數(shù)據(jù)。索引通過建立某個字段的索引,將該字段的值與表中記錄相對應,簡化查找過程并提高操作速度。
6. 主鍵
MySQL 中數(shù)據(jù)表的每一行都應該有一個唯一標識符,該標識符稱為主鍵。主鍵用來區(qū)分數(shù)據(jù)表中各行數(shù)據(jù),保證數(shù)據(jù)表中每個數(shù)據(jù)記錄唯一性。
7. 外鍵
外鍵是用于建立數(shù)據(jù)表之間關聯(lián)關系的一種方法。外鍵是指表格中的某個字段,該字段指向另一個表格中的主鍵,以此建立兩個數(shù)據(jù)表之間的關聯(lián)關系。
8. 關系型數(shù)據(jù)庫
MySQL 是關系型數(shù)據(jù)庫的一種,關系型數(shù)據(jù)庫通過建立表格之間的關系進行數(shù)據(jù)存儲和訪問。關系型數(shù)據(jù)庫通常具有多個表格,每個表格包含多個字段,字段還可以建立各種關聯(lián)關系,以此保證數(shù)據(jù)的一致性。
9. SQL 語句
MySQL 數(shù)據(jù)庫是使用 SQL 語言進行數(shù)據(jù)訪問和管理的。SQL 是結構化查詢語言的縮寫,是一種簡單、高效的查詢語言,用于執(zhí)行諸如創(chuàng)建表格、查詢數(shù)據(jù)、更新和刪除數(shù)據(jù)等操作。
10. 數(shù)據(jù)庫連接
連接數(shù)據(jù)庫是使用 MySQL 數(shù)據(jù)庫時必須掌握的技能,它是用來在 MySQL 數(shù)據(jù)庫和客戶端應用程序之間建立通信的。連接數(shù)據(jù)庫有多種方式,包括本地連接和遠程連接等。
以上就是 MySQL 數(shù)據(jù)庫的全部知識點。
上一篇python 嵌套中括號
下一篇vue join方法